No Developer App Required
Bluesky uses App Passwords instead of OAuth, so you don’t need to create a developer app.
Create an App Password
- Log in to Bluesky
- Go to Settings > App Passwords
- Click Add App Password
- Give it a name (e.g., “TryPost”)
- Copy the generated password
Important: Save this password securely. You won’t be able to see it again.
Connect Your Account
- In TryPost, go to Accounts
- Click Connect Bluesky
- Enter your Bluesky handle (e.g.,
yourname.bsky.social) - Enter the App Password you created
- Click Connect
- You’re ready to post!

Security
- App Passwords have limited permissions compared to your main password
- You can revoke an App Password at any time from Bluesky settings
- TryPost stores the app password securely encrypted
